Natural paints are made from clay, minerals, milk and/or plant-based ingredients. So long as the manufacturer didn’t add any chemicals to these natural ingredients, you’re safe to pour any leftovers down the drain and rinse the paint can directly in the sink. If you have more than a half a can, you can also pour the paint into a 5-gallon bucket for mixing. Stir the cat litter into the paint until it has an “oatmeal-like” consistency that will not spill out. Paint thinner rags are a fire hazard, which is why learning how to dispose of paint thinner rags properly is crucial for your safety. Follow these steps to protect your home from fires: Put your rags in a metallic pot or can with a sealable lid. Completely soak the rags in water by filling up the container. The federal government banned lead-based paint sales in 1978, so not only is it unlikely you have any in your house, but hopefully it’s not on your walls. The government also banned mercury as an ingredient in paints in 1990. If you do come across lead-based paint in your garage, dispose of it through your HHW program. Recycle the paint. Check with your local waste disposal or environmental agency.Dry It Up. If you decide to dispose of paint in the trash, it must be dried out or hardened. To dry out a can of water-based paint that’s less than a quarter full, simply remove the lid and leave it in a well-ventilated place for a few days. Speed drying of fuller paint containers by adding mulch, kitty litter, shredded paper or a commercial ... Get in touch today to find out how we can help. Unfortunately, latex paint does find its way to HHW events. In 2009, at HHW events, Montgomery County collected 188,000 pounds of latex paint and non-hazardous materials that cost $65,737 to dispose of.
